Learn keyfacts about Duration of OfQual regulated Level 3 Diploma in Health and Social Care course
- The OfQual regulated Level 3 Diploma in Health and Social Care course typically lasts for 12-18 months, depending on the learning pace of the individual
- Upon completion, learners will acquire a comprehensive understanding of health and social care practices, policies, and procedures
- The course equips students with the necessary skills to work effectively in various health and social care settings, such as hospitals, nursing homes, and community centers
- Graduates of this diploma program are prepared to provide high-quality care to individuals with diverse needs and backgrounds
- The curriculum covers a wide range of topics including communication skills, safeguarding, health and safety, and person-centered care
- Students will engage in practical training and work placements to gain hands-on experience in the field
- This diploma is designed to meet the industry standards and requirements, ensuring that graduates are well-prepared for a successful career in health and social care.
Who is Duration of OfQual regulated Level 3 Diploma in Health and Social Care course for?
This course is ideal for individuals looking to pursue a career in the health and social care sector. With the demand for qualified professionals in this field on the rise, this diploma provides the necessary skills and knowledge to excel in various roles. |
According to the Office for National Statistics, the healthcare sector is one of the largest employers in the UK, with over 1.5 million people working in health and social care roles. |
This course is also suitable for individuals already working in the sector who are looking to upskill and advance their career. The Level 3 Diploma in Health and Social Care is a recognized qualification that can open doors to higher-paying positions and increased job opportunities. |
Research by Skills for Care shows that there are approximately 1.52 million jobs in adult social care in England alone, with an estimated 8% vacancy rate, highlighting the need for skilled professionals in the industry. |
